Deutsche Asset & Wealth Management is one of the largest bank-owned asset managers worldwide. The company uses market expertise to create innovative investment solutions for its clients. It also delivers transparent and cost-effective passive investment products to both institutional and individual investors.

As of Sep 30, 2017, total global assets of Deutsche funds were $371 billion, whereas their total U.S. assets were $68 billion. Founded in 1919, the company one of the world’s leading financial management companies. The fund family manages a wide variety of domestic mutual funds and variable insurance portfolios.

Deutsche Unconstrained Income S  seeks growth of returns. KSTSX invests primarily in fixed income securities of both domestic and foreign companies and governments. The fund may invest up to all its assets in fixed income securities that are rated investment-grade or lower. Deutsche Unconstrained Income S returned 6.8% in the last one-year period.

KSTSX has an expense ratio of 0.86% compared with the category average of 1.02%.

Deutsche Core Equity S (SCDGX - Free Report) invests a large chunk of its assets in common stocks of companies from any country and of any market capitalization. SCDGX seeks growth of capital and income for the long run. The fund focuses on investing mainly in large-cap companies. Deutsche Core Equity S returned 22.8% in the last one-year period.

Di Kumble is one of the fund managers of SCDGX since 2016.

Deutsche Fixed Income Opportunities A  invests a bulk of its assets in debt securities, including domestic and foreign government and corporate bonds, asset-backed and mortgage-backed securities, tax-free and taxable muni bonds and other floating-rate debt instruments. The fund seeks a high level of consistent income with returns. Deutsche Fixed Income Opportunities A has returned 4.7% in the last one-year period.

As of November 2017, SDUAX held 145 issues, with 5.44% of its assets invested in US Treasury Note 2.375%.
